Assistant Director, Nutrition Services

 

Job Code: 5538

 

FLSA: E

 

Job Level: G2

 

Supervisory Responsibility: Yes

 

General Description of the Job Class
Directs the provision of medical nutrition therapy and the nutrition care process by supervising the activities of clinical dietitians and diet technician staff.

 

Duties and Responsibilities of this Level
Manages, disciplines, and evaluates the performance of assigned department personnel based on job requirements and core competencies assigned to the job.
Interacts with hospital administration, medical, nursing, and allied health professionals, and food service staff to promote interdisciplinary communication and cooperation and to ensure patient's nutritional needs are met.
Schedules clinical nutrition staff according to patient needs and budget allocation.
Develops, initiates, and monitors quality initiatives and patient safety practices by the Joint Commission and other accrediting organizations.
Recruits, interviews, hires, and facilitates training of new employees to meet department staffing needs.
Provides/facilitates continuing education and training opportunities for staff.
Mentors department staff in presenting and/or publishing articles, abstracts, or results of research studies in professional journals or at professional meetings. Assists in the supervision and oversight of the Pediatric Formula Room.

 

 

**Performs clinical responsibilities according to all department policies.**

 

 

Required Qualifications at this Level

 

Education
Master’s Degree required.

 

Experience
Four years of experience in clinical nutrition.

 

Degrees, Licensure, and/or Certification
Registered with the Commission on Dietetic Registration (American Dietetic Association) and Licensed by the N.C. Board of Dietetics and Nutrition.
